[Checkins] SVN: z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ser. Fix LP bug 605057: fix ZCML links. Patch by Guilherme Salgado.
Gary Poster
gary.poster at canonical.com
Wed Jul 14 10:58:01 EDT 2010
Log message for revision 114748:
Fix LP bug 605057: fix ZCML links. Patch by Guilherme Salgado.
Changed:
U z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ser.py
U z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ser.txt
-=-
Modified: z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ser.py
===================================================================
--- z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ser.py 2010-07-14 14:56:13 UTC (rev 114747)
+++ z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ser.py 2010-07-14 14:58:01 UTC (rev 114748)
@@ -49,8 +49,8 @@
if isinstance(obj, Directive):
ns = getParent(obj)
apidoc_url = findAPIDocumentationRootURL(self.context, self.request)
- return '%s/%s/%s/index.html' % (apidoc_url, getName(ns),
- getName(obj))
+ return '%s/ZCML/%s/%s/index.html' % (
+ apidoc_url, getName(ns), getName(obj))
return None
Modified: z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ser.txt
===================================================================
--- z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ser.txt 2010-07-14 14:56:13 UTC (rev 114747)
+++ zope.app.apidoc/trunk/src/zope/app/apidoc/zcmlmodule/browser.txt 2010-07-14 14:58:01 UTC (rev 114748)
@@ -62,7 +62,7 @@
>>> menu.getMenuTitle(node)
'page'
>>> menu.getMenuLink(node)
- 'http://127.0.0.1/++apidoc++/http_co__sl__sl_namespaces.zope.org_sl_browser/page/index.html'
+ 'http://127.0.0.1/++apidoc++/ZCML/http_co__sl__sl_namespaces.zope.org_sl_browser/page/index.html'
Note that the directive's namespace URL is encoded, so it can be used in a
URL.
More information about the checkins
mailing list